Pakistan International Airlines (PIA) has launched a major new travel initiative by partnering with rail networks in Canada and the United Kingdom, allowing passengers to travel by air and train on a single ticket.
The airline formally unveiled its Air–Rail (Air-to-Rail) service, aimed at providing seamless onward connectivity beyond major international airports.
According to a PIA spokesperson, passengers flying with PIA to Toronto will now be able to continue their journey by train to eight major cities across Canada without the need to purchase a separate rail ticket.
The air–rail integration allows travelers to book their complete journey under one itinerary, ensuring better coordination between flight arrivals and train departures.

Similarly, PIA passengers arriving in the United Kingdom will benefit from expanded rail access. Travelers landing in London or Manchester can connect to rail services serving more than 50 cities across the UK.
This includes major urban centers as well as regional destinations, significantly widening PIA’s effective network in the country.
The airline said the integrated ticketing system is designed to reduce travel hassle, cut down transit delays, and simplify the booking process.
Instead of managing multiple tickets and schedules, passengers can now rely on a single booking that covers both air and rail segments of their journey.

PIA confirmed that combined air–rail tickets are available through all official channels, including PIA booking offices, registered travel agents, the airline’s website, and its mobile application.
The service is expected to benefit overseas Pakistanis, tourists, students, and business travelers who frequently travel beyond major gateway cities.
PIA Employees To Get These Facilities After Retirement
In another development, PIA has introduced a welfare-focused initiative for its retired employees. The airline has partnered with the State Life Insurance Company (SLIC) to provide healthcare coverage to retirees.
Under the arrangement, eligible retired staff will have access to hospitalization and laboratory services at hospitals and labs included in SLIC’s approved panel.

PIA management said SLIC has issued written guidelines to all panel hospitals and laboratories to ensure smooth implementation.
The airline assured retired employees that the coverage includes comprehensive laboratory services across the authorized network.
